			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p style="padding-top: 20px;">Over the past few days, London has been under siege from multiple rioting mobs of hooligans and thugs. GoSquared (based in London) has been enabling a number of sites reporting on the situation to understand how events have been unfolding in real-time.</p>
<p><a href="http://londonriots.ep.io/" title="London Riots Map - real-time map of the London Riots" target="_blank">London Riots Map</a>,  based on Google Maps was created when the riots broke out to chart the London riots from a first person perspective by plotting tweets with the hashtag #londonriots that have an associated postcode. <a href="http://cravify.com/" title="Cravify - real-time map of current events including the london riots" target="_blank">Cravify</a>, a service for mapping events has also been used in a similar way.</p>
<p>We decided to put together a simple visualisation of how the events in London have unfolded &#8211; both in terms of web traffic that we monitored on <a href="http://www.gosquared.com/" title="GoSquared - real-time web analytics and monitoring made simple" target="_blank">GoSquared</a> (we provide real-time web analytics after all &#8211; perfect for events like this), and from our first hand perspective being based in London.</p>

<p>Chances are you may have heard that the EU is introducing a few changes to legislation around cookies and internet privacy. Not everyone, if anyone, fully understands the new laws coming into effect, but we thought it&#8217;d be wise to share what we know and understand so far.</p>
<p>The uncertainty around these laws has caused the <a title="The UK is delaying enforcement of cookie laws for one year (PDF)" href="http://www.ico.gov.uk/~/media/documents/pressreleases/2011/enforcement_cookies_rules_news_release_20110525.pdf">UK to delay enforcement for a year</a> to fully comply. There&#8217;s a <a title="ICO document explaining the new EU cookie laws (PDF)" href="http://www.informedchoices.co.uk/advice_on_the_new_cookies_regulations.pdf">very useful document (PDF)</a> provided by the UK ICO that helps explain what is changing in plain English.</p>
<h3>What are the new EU cookie laws?</h3>
<ul>
<li><a title="EU Directive 2009/136/EC (PDF)" href="http://eur-lex.europa.eu/LexUriServ/LexUriServ.do?uri=OJ:L:2009:337:0011:01:EN:HTML">EU Directive 2009/136/EC</a> requires prior consent for â€œstoring of information, or the gaining of access to information already storedâ€  &#8211; Articles 5(3) and 6(3).</li>
<li><a title="Opinion 2/2010 on online behavioural advertising (PDF)" href="http://ec.europa.eu/justice/policies/privacy/docs/wpdocs/2010/wp171_en.pdf">Article 29 WP Opinion 171</a> states that all data read from a device is protected (3.2.1.): â€œArticle 5(3) requires obtaining informed consent to lawfully store information or to gain access to information stored in the terminal equipment of a subscriber or user.â€</li>
</ul>
<h3>When do I need to start worrying about these new laws?</h3>
<p>The new EU legislation was supposed to have been passed by all EU countries by 25th May 2011. The only countries to have responded so far are the UK, Denmark, and Estonia.</p>
<p>The UK has given site owners another year to get their sites in order before enforcing the cookie laws.</p>
<p>Enforcement of these laws in unlikely any time soon. However, as a precaution, it is encouraged that all sites review their policies on privacy and understand which cookies they are asking their visitors to store.</p>

<h3>How does GoSquared currently use cookies to provide real-time analytics?</h3>
<p>We currently have very little dependence on cookies. GoSquared&#8217;s cookies are stored on the end user&#8217;s device as if they were created by the site that is using GoSquared itself.</p>
<p>The only reason GoSquared uses cookies is to identify each of your visitors as a unique visitor, and to determine whether they have been to your site before.</p>
<p>We do not use cookies to transfer data about individual visitors between multiple sites.</p>
<p>We do not use cookies to enable our customers to adapt content on their sites based on browsing patterns and history across other sites using GoSquared.</p>
<p>We do not share any analytical information that we collect with any third parties without prior consent.</p>
<p>We store all information on our secure servers hosted by Amazon Web Services. We backup all files securely and redundantly. We have strict internal policies on staff access to the analytical information we collect.</p>

<p>Previously, if a visitor&#8217;s browser was set to accept cookies then this was classed as &#8220;obtaining consent&#8221; from your visitors. However, we all know that isn&#8217;t really the case &#8211; there&#8217;s a lot of nasty services out there that store cookies on individuals&#8217; machines for harmful or dishonest reasons, and a lot of internet users don&#8217;t realise this. That&#8217;s why the new laws state that you must obtain prior consent in one of a number of unsubtle ways:</p>

<p>Until today, when you signed up for a plan (<a href="https://www.gosquared.com/plans/">see plans and pricing</a>), that plan would apply to a website on GoSquared. From now on, plans will apply to <b>user accounts</b> rather than to websites.</p>
<p>What does that mean? Before &#8211; if you signed up for a premium plan, that plan would only apply for one website, so even if you had 3 websites in your GoSquared account, you would only gain the increased pageview limit and additional features of the premium account for one website. We didn&#8217;t think that was fair &#8211; and a lot of people requested we change things so that the pageviews they were paying for could be shared across all sites in their account.</p>
<p>From today onwards when you sign up for a plan on GoSquared, the features and the number of pageviews on that plan will apply to all sites in your GoSquared account.</p>
<p>If you&#8217;re only on the free plan and you currently have multiple websites in your account then not too much will change except the pageview limit on the free plan &#8211; 10,000 pageviews monthly, will now be shared across all of your websites.</p>
